What is the Visitor Accident/Injury Report?
The Visitor Accident/Injury Report is a critical document used by Miami Parks & Recreation to effectively document any accidents or injuries that occur within its facilities. This report serves as a structured means to capture essential details surrounding an incident, ensuring a comprehensive record is maintained for future reference. Timely completion and submission of this report, ideally within 24 hours of the incident, is vital for prompt response and accountability.
Filling out the visitor accident report is significant as it aids in proper incident documentation, supporting any liability or insurance claims. A clear understanding of this process promotes safer environments in the city of Miami.

Who Needs the Visitor Accident/Injury Report?
Typically, the Visitor Accident/Injury Report must be filled out by designated personnel, primarily the Park Manager and the Department Safety Liaison. These roles are crucial to the incident documentation process, as they hold the responsibility for reporting and following through on incidents that occur.
Situations that necessitate reporting can range from minor injuries to serious accidents, reflecting the need for accountability in maintaining visitor safety. Understanding the specific audiences required to complete the report ensures that all incidents are logged appropriately.

Who is eligible to fill out this accident report?
The Visitor Accident/Injury Report can be filled out by Park Managers or Department Safety Liaisons within Miami Parks and Recreation to document injuries that occur in their facilities.
What is the deadline for submitting this form?
The form must be completed and submitted within 24 hours of the incident to ensure timely reporting and claims processing.
